After that, stroke care focuses on helping you recover as … WebMar 8, 2024 · In fact, about 25 percent of people who recover from their first stroke will have another stroke within five years, and approximately three percent of individuals with stroke will have another stroke within 30 days of their first stroke. WebThe standard duration of a hospital stay following a stroke is five to seven days. During this recovery time, the care team will assess the impacts of the stroke, which will decide the stroke recovery plan. According to the American Stroke Association, 1 you can quickly identify common stroke symptoms by remembering the acronym “F.A.S.T.” Below is a breakdown of what each letter stands for: Face Drooping: One side of the person’s face looks either drooped or numb, creating a lopsided appearance when they try to smile.
